Shiraishi Yuichi Won Shinjin O

The 35th Shinjin O winner had been decided. The final game between Shiraishi Yuichhi (3 dan) and Mitani Tetsuya (6 dan) was won by Shiraishi.


Mitani Tetsuya (left) vs. Shirashi Yuichi (right). Mitani Tetsuya looks really disappointed here.

Mitani who played white in this game opened the game well by successfully trapping black's group at the left side. However, white got greedy and played the sequence from 58-72 which made white at the right side became very weak. Shiraishi used this chance well and captured 5 stones and also saved his stones that were under attack. Black continued by playing the smart sequence from 95-101 and his early dead stones came to live and killed white instead! Black finished the game well and won by resignation at move 199. I think this is a complete victory for Shiraishi!


Shiraishi Yuichi

This is Shiraishi's first time to be champion at professional tournament. Congratulations!

Shiraishi Yuichi Won Game 2

After a disappointing lost at the first game, Shiraishi Yuichi (3 dan) rebound and won game 2 by 3.5 points.


Mitani Tetsuya (left) vs. Shiraishi Yuichi (right)

Shiraishi who played black opened the game by playing 2 komoku opening. He later sacrificed one corner to attack white's group and took a big moyo at the left side. The rest of the game is quite simple. After 246 moves, black won.

Mitani Tetsuya Won First Final

After a very hard struggle for about 8 months, two players managed to reach the final of the 35th Shinjin O.

The first person is Shiraishi Yuichi (3 dan). Things aren't very nice for Shiraishi since he became professional. This is the first final for Shiraishi since he turned to be professional in 2005. Shiraishi's biggest achievement so far.


Shiraishi Yuichi

The second player is Mitani Tetsuya (6 dan). This is Mitani's second final at Shinjin O. Last year he also became finalist, but lost to Ri Ishu (7 dan).


Mitani Tetsuya

The first game was played at September 17 and was won by Mitani. I think Mitani was in control since the beginning of the game. He won by resignation at move 143.

The second game will be played at September 24. This seems to be the last final for Shiraishi since he has passed the age limit. I'm not sure whether Mitani will be allowed to play in the next edition or not, since he will be at the exact age limit at the beginning of the new cycle.
